I spoke with my AP guy at the boutique and I mentioned to him that I know of people who have been waiting a while for the 15202ST, and he told me that he hasn't seen one in months. At the beginning of the year when I got mine, he told me I had gotten the 2nd of about 6 pieces they were planning on receiving for 2019. Now, however, it looks as though they may only get 3 pieces for the year, w/o any explanation from Switzerland as to the reason why. I'm guessing they can't be the only boutique affected in this manner. |
